Withdrawal Methods Compared
24pokies Casino AU supports Visa and Mastercard, alongside Skrill, Neteller, ecoPayz, Bitcoin and Litecoin. AUD withdrawals are available through the card and e-wallet rails, while crypto is sent to a personal wallet after account approval. Every method is subject to KYC, so the government ID and bank statement requirements should be completed before requesting a first payout. The practical differences are set out below.
| Method | Minimum Withdrawal | Weekly Limit | Typical Payout Time | Fee |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Visa or Mastercard | A$20 | A$5,000 | 1-3 business days | 2.5% of the withdrawal |
| Skrill, Neteller or ecoPayz | A$20 | A$5,000 | Up to 48 hours | A$2.50 flat fee |
| Bitcoin or Litecoin | A$20 | A$5,000 equivalent | After approval, with blockchain settlement | Network fee passed through |
Cards suit players who prefer a familiar AUD route, although the 2.5% fee is calculated on the full withdrawal. E-wallets provide a quicker electronic alternative with a fixed A$2.50 charge, while crypto can reach a personal wallet promptly once processing is approved. Crypto network fees depend on the relevant blockchain rather than an added percentage from 24pokies.
AUD Processing Times Fees and Limits
For 24pokies Australia withdrawals, the casino first applies its approval and KYC process, then the chosen payment provider completes settlement. Card payouts generally take 1-3 business days. Skrill, Neteller and ecoPayz withdrawals are processed in up to 48 hours, while Bitcoin and Litecoin can settle faster in practice because the final transfer uses blockchain confirmation.
- Visa and Mastercard withdrawals start at A$20 and carry a 2.5% card fee.
- Skrill, Neteller and ecoPayz withdrawals start at A$20 and use an A$2.50 flat charge.
- Crypto withdrawals use the A$20 minimum and pass through the relevant network fee.
- The standard weekly withdrawal ceiling is A$5,000, subject to the deposit-to-withdrawal rule.
The A$5,000 weekly cap applies where the player has not deposited at least five times the amount being withdrawn. For example, A$500 in deposits permits A$2,500 in withdrawals until that ratio is met. Progressive jackpot payouts are an exception to this weekly cap, giving jackpot winners a separate payment treatment.
24pokies Casino KYC and Verification
Verification is built into the first withdrawal process and confirms the player’s identity, age and accepted jurisdiction. 24pokies requires a notarized copy of a government-issued photo ID and a notarized recent bank statement from the bank used for deposits. The documents should show the relevant personal details clearly, so the account name, payment source and registration information can be matched without additional correspondence.
The government ID establishes identity and age, while the bank statement confirms the deposit account and payment ownership. Both documents carry a notarization expectation, making this more than a basic photograph upload. The accepted jurisdiction check also supports the casino’s age and location controls for 24pokies AU accounts.
Once the documents are submitted and accepted, e-wallet withdrawals follow the stated window of up to 48 hours, card payments generally take 1-3 business days, and crypto transfers add only the blockchain settlement stage. An incomplete or unreadable document keeps the withdrawal in the verification stage, so preparing notarized copies before requesting payment helps maintain the standard payout timetable.
Bonus Wagering Effects on Withdrawals
24pokies Casino uses non-sticky bonuses, meaning the bonus funds and related winnings become eligible for withdrawal after the applicable wagering is completed. The seven-deposit welcome package uses 50x wagering on the bonus amount, while the alternative 100% up to A$500 offer with 100 free spins uses 35x wagering on the bonus amount. Slots contribute fully in the stated welcome structures, while table games may contribute less or be excluded.
- Welcome bonuses use either 35x or 50x wagering on the bonus amount, depending on the promotion selected.
- Bonus play uses a maximum bet of A$5 per spin, and bets equal to or greater than 30% of the bonus value are not permitted.
- Only one active bonus is allowed at a time, so bonus stacking is not available.
- Deposit bonuses generally have 30 days for wagering, after which unused promotional funds can be removed and unavailable for withdrawal.
- Gamble and double-down features are prohibited during bonus play, and promotional abuse can forfeit the bonus balance.
Completing the wagering requirement changes the bonus balance into withdrawable funds, subject to the promotion’s cashout terms.
